[QUOTE="psconn, post: 3176985, member: 293"] Also... I tried to focus on Anigwe for most of the practice too. The only "negative" I saw was that she often needed corrections to her positioning both on offense and defense. Brandi Poole promised in a preseason interview that she would be "in Kristine's ear" continuously to try to get her up to speed quickly. That's happening. There was no sign of disinterest or poor attitude. As you said, Kristine runs the floor well, but I see that she is still a little intimidated by the size and speed confronting her on the finish. Like many bigs, developing a mid-range threat will open up all kinds of stuff inside. She seems to have a decent shooting stroke. GM's and coaches have said for years that UConn players come in "pro-ready". Geno has talked about teaching players to play basketball as opposed to learning "plays". Then there's CD's insistence on discipline and self-motivation. I have no knowledge of Cal's coaching approach, but I do wonder how much impact this has on new players in the W. [/QUOTE]
